Abstract
The excretion of 16α-hydroxypregnenolone, 16α-hydroxy-DHEA, and 11-oxo-pregnanetriol was studied in 28 neonates with unambiguous genitalia. The 16α-hydroxypregnenolone:16α-hydroxy-DHEA ratio was determined and compared with the steroid ratios described by Shackleton and by Reynolds, and used to diagnose neonates with congenital adrenal hyperplasia. The technique used was capillary gas chromatography after solid phase extraction, enzymatic hydrolysis, and derivatization of the analytes. Duplicate analyses were performed to provide identification (mass selective detection–quadrupole ion trap) and quantification (flame ionization detection). © 2001 John Wiley & Sons, Inc.
